Well, I’m glad I lunched when I did. Not even ten minutes after I left the deck out back and got to my desk smoke from the Hewlett Gulch fire started wafting in whenever anyone came in or out of the building. The fire is about 20 miles outside of town on the opposite side from work. I wasn’t expecting to smell it over here.

The wind has really picked up and the skies look overcast, but for the most part it is just smoke. I’m thinking biking to work tomorrow is probably not in the cards. I took precautions yesterday, being sure I showered and shampooed my hair as soon as I got home to get smoke out of my hair before bed and what not. But my eyes are red and stinging and my throat is sore from drainage. Even if the wind has changed in our favor by morning there is no telling if it will remain so.

I’m a little worried how bad it is at our house (about 6 miles closer to the fire than work) and how hot the house got today as we won’t be able to open windows to cool things down this evening :-/

Once again it was human caused. I really wish people respected our dry climate and used common sense more often.
